Go vs Shell Scripts
Start with shell scripts for prototyping. Graduate to Go when you need type safety, testability, or complex orchestration logic.
Use Go when you need:
- Direct Kubernetes API access with type-safe clients
- Complex orchestration logic across multiple resources
- Reusable tooling packaged as container images
- Performance-critical operations (milliseconds matter)
- Long-running controllers or operators
Use shell scripts when you need:
- Simple glue logic between existing tools
- Quick prototypes or one-off operations
- kubectl-based workflows without custom logic
- CI/CD steps that primarily call other CLIs
